Today's Highlighted Video Story: Dartmoor National Park Authority (Respondent) v Darwall and another (Appellants) (UKSC 2023/0126) - [2025] UKSC 20 The Dartmoor National Park was designated as a national park in 1951 under the National Parks and Access to the Countryside Act 1949 (“the 1949 Act”). Within Dartmoor National Park, there are areas of moorland which are privately owned but on which other locals have the right to put their livestock. The Appellants are farmers, landowners and commoners who have owned and lived at Blachford Manor on Dartmoor since 2013. The Appellants’ land includes a section of land called “Stall Moor”, which is part of the Commons.
